引言在Vue项目开发过程中,版本管理是确保项目稳定性和协作效率的关键。Git作为强大的版本控制工具,能够帮助开发者轻松地比较版本差异、追踪代码更改以及管理不同版本的代码。本文将提供一份实用教程,帮助你...
在Vue项目开发过程中,版本管理是确保项目稳定性和协作效率的关键。Git作为强大的版本控制工具,能够帮助开发者轻松地比较版本差异、追踪代码更改以及管理不同版本的代码。本文将提供一份实用教程,帮助你轻松掌握Vue项目中的Git版本比较与更改操作。
在深入操作之前,我们需要了解一些Git的基本概念:
要比较当前工作区中的文件与仓库的版本差异,可以使用以下命令:
git diff --name-only master这条命令会列出当前分支(假设为master)与最新提交之间的所有文件差异。
如果你想要比较两个特定提交之间的差异,可以使用以下命令:
git diff <commit1> <commit2>其中<commit1>和<commit2>分别是要比较的两个提交的哈希值。
要比较两个分支之间的差异,可以使用以下命令:
git diff <branch1> <branch2>这条命令会列出两个分支之间的所有文件差异。
在开发新功能或修复bug时,通常会创建一个新的分支。以下是如何创建新分支的命令:
git checkout -b new-branch这条命令会基于当前分支创建一个新的分支new-branch,并切换到这个新分支。
当新分支开发完成后,需要将其合并回主分支。以下是如何合并分支的命令:
git checkout master
git merge new-branch这条命令会将new-branch合并到master分支。
完成分支合并后,你可以删除不再需要的分支:
git branch -d new-branch这条命令会删除new-branch分支。
当你在本地完成了一些更改并准备提交时,可以使用以下命令:
git add .
git commit -m "提交说明"这条命令会将所有更改添加到暂存区,并创建一个新的提交。
最后,将本地更改推送到远程仓库:
git push origin master这条命令会将本地master分支的更改推送到远程仓库的master分支。
掌握Git版本比较与更改是Vue项目开发中的一项重要技能。通过本文提供的实用教程,你可以轻松地管理Vue项目的版本变迁,提高开发效率和团队协作能力。